Alonso: We need to raise our game
Although McLaren bagged their second double points-haul of 2018 in Bahrain, Fernando Alonso says McLaren need to raise their game, as it is 'not enough at the moment.' The double World Champion raced from 13th on the grid to seventh at the chequered flag on Sunday night while his team-mate Stoffel Vandoorne finished P8. It was McLaren's second double top-ten of this season; the last time they managed that was midway through 2014 when they were still running Mercedes engines. Alonso, though, says more needs to come.
